Replacing what was lost: A novel cell therapy for type I diabetes mellitus

Type I diabetes mellitus (T1D) is an autoimmune disorder leading to permanent loss of insulin-producing beta-cells in the pancreas. In a new study, researchers from the University of Tokyo developed a novel device for the long-term transplantation of iPSC-derived human pancreatic beta-cells. A novel tissue imaging system accelerates cancer diagnosis

Cancer diagnosis requires a lengthy process of multiple analyses of tissue biopsies, impeding the quick and early detection of cancers. In a new study, researchers from Osaka University developed a novel imaging system that uses near-infrared light to be less invasive and more time efficient than the conventional approach.
